Transaction 646032b80a471046d566f7e12ea85a1307a2df44b863f31c7d28193aabffe8f6

1 Input
2 Outputs
  • 646032b80a471046d566f7e12ea85a1307a2df44b863f31c7d28193aabffe8f6:0
  • value  1507082197
    address  13JMjzZ6QyzjMVNRsx4CsnTxj7SS58hLHi
  • 646032b80a471046d566f7e12ea85a1307a2df44b863f31c7d28193aabffe8f6:1
  • value  833667
    address  19QAWhaqVgEHNr4VXHMCMtPbAoSDyfroLB